Let's look at the pros and cons of doing so.

The 2024 NFL Draft begins tonight, and the New York Giants , who hold the sixth overall pick, are in the thick of the"QB or not QB" rumor mill.

However, the scouting community seems split on whether McCarthy is worth that high of a pick and if moving up for what is essentially an unproven player at the most important position is worth the risk.Giants head coach Brian Daboll has a strong history with young, talented signal callers.

Daboll will have the luxury to call designer quarterback runs similar to the ones he dialed up during the Giants’ playoff run with Jones in 2022. There is plenty to like and admire about the physical tools and upside/potential of McCarthy to make moving up to select him worth it. Despite McCarthy's potential positives for an NFL offense, there are some concerns with his passing exposure and volume.

Anticipating throwing lanes is adequate but needs time and reps to improve. He isn’t consistent with seeing voids come open in the defensive coverage and ripping it before the receiver comes out of their breaks. Along with staring down reads, this can become a clear issue at the next level, where defenders read routes and the quarterback's eyes, potentially creating more chances at potential turnovers.
